Transaction a39d80e978d0358ef3705edc706064dbd054bf0dcd7fa5ccb582875045f26789
2 Input
2 Outputs
- a39d80e978d0358ef3705edc706064dbd054bf0dcd7fa5ccb582875045f26789:0
- a39d80e978d0358ef3705edc706064dbd054bf0dcd7fa5ccb582875045f26789:1
value 29538712
address 3HrmS4fvAeb4Bc4KUUzPeyoDEq3pbarAWj
value 24456231
address 1CEGHDU758bVxLHqm9AGUNnzKso7SLBY9f